  • Abstract
    The repeating compensation control system of steam-gas temperature based on fresh information grey prediction is designed. The grey prediction value can express the state trend of steam-gas temperature, and compensate beforehand to the delay of control system by regulating the input of the control system. Based on the repeating control, the grey prediction controller can ensure the control system by advanced estimating and controlling. Theory analysis and Matlab simulation and operation test show that the control system is effective to resolve the delay of steam-gas temperature control system with strong robustness
